Incident Summary:

01/04/2014: Assailants set fire to a polling center at the Nandangachhi Kalaripar Primary School in Charghat town, Rajshahi division, Bangladesh. There were no reports of casualties in the attack. This was one of 49 coordinated attacks on polling stations across Bangladesh that occurred overnight. No group claimed responsibility for the incident.
